You should be able to pick up a reamer for £20ish quid, but you'll need a means of centring it. I got a reamer long enough to pass right through the arm & made up a bush to sit in place of the needle roller. I know others have adapted a radius arm pin in to an extension for the nose of the reamer to run in the needle bearing.

Quote from a post I made in 2012: -
"This must be the cheapest Radius Arm Reamer. It's made from a radius arm pin (http://www.minispare...id=36996&title=). Cut of one of the end threaded stub pieces flush then with a cutting disc in your angle grinder cut two grooves in the end lengthways about 1/2 inch long 1/16 deep to make like a cutting tool. Grind back the end to give the 'teeth' a cutting edge. On the other end lock on a couple of nuts, and there you have it. I'm sure you can work out how to use it.
I saw this on an autojumble stall at a Malvern show. The seller had welded a T bar on the end instead of just a couple of nuts. He said he was closing down his motorists accessory shop and he used to hire this out to people."
